Two Children Drown in Temple Stepwell Near Raipur While Playing; Villagers Demand Safety Barriers Around Historic Site

Two children aged seven and four drowned in a historic temple stepwell in Raipur district's Dharsiwa area. Villagers have demanded fencing, warning signs and stronger safety measures around the site.

A tragic accident claimed the lives of two young children after they drowned in a historic stepwell inside the ancient Chaturbhuji Temple complex at Kumbhargarh village in Chhattisgarh's Raipur district on Saturday morning. The incident occurred under the Dharsiwa police station limits and has sparked renewed demands from local residents for improved safety measures around the deep water structure.

According to police, the victims have been identified as Sakshi Sahu (7) and Shravan Dheewar (4), both residents of Kurra village in Dharsiwa. The children were reportedly playing near the temple premises when they accidentally slipped into the stepwell and drowned.

Children Fell Into Deep Water

Police officials said the children had gone to the temple complex along with other youngsters on Saturday morning. While playing, they reached the edge of the ancient stepwell, where they are believed to have lost their balance and fallen into the deep water.

When the children could not be found for an extended period, family members and villagers began searching for them. Their search eventually led them to the stepwell.

Divers and local residents joined the rescue effort and recovered both children from the water. However, by the time they were brought out, they had already died.

Police Launch Investigation

Dharsiwa Police reached the spot soon after receiving information about the incident. The bodies were taken into custody and sent for post-mortem examination.

Station House Officer (TI) Rajendra Diwan said a case of accidental death has been registered, and an investigation has been initiated to determine the exact circumstances surrounding the tragedy.

The incident has left the entire village in mourning, with grieving families and residents gathering at the temple complex following the accident.

Villagers Raise Safety Concerns

Following the incident, local residents expressed anger over the lack of safety arrangements around the historic stepwell.

Villagers said the centuries-old structure contains deep water throughout the year but lacks adequate protective infrastructure. According to them, there is no strong boundary wall, fencing or protective grill around the stepwell, nor are there warning signs cautioning visitors about the danger.

Residents claimed they had previously urged authorities to strengthen safety measures at the site, but no concrete action had been taken.

Demand for Protective Measures

After the deaths, villagers have appealed to the district administration to immediately secure the area by constructing protective walls or installing iron grills around the stepwell. They have also demanded the installation of warning boards to alert visitors, particularly children, about the potential danger.

Residents believe such measures are essential to prevent similar tragedies in the future, especially as the temple attracts local devotees and children frequently visit the premises.

Authorities are expected to review the safety arrangements at the site as the police investigation into the incident continues.
